2016-07-27 11 views
0

CORSサポート付きのWebサービスを実装しています。 DELETE要求を出すときを除いて、すべてうまく動作します。CORSメソッドを無視しているFirefox

OPTIONS /node-configuration?sessionId=cee013ce-53e6-11e6-8929-7efd7b6db237&address=127.0.0.1&port=8043 HTTP/1.1 
Host: 127.0.0.1:8032 
User-Agent: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:47.0) Gecko/20100101 Firefox/47.0 
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8 
Accept-Language: en-US,en;q=0.5 
Accept-Encoding: gzip, deflate, br 
Access-Control-Request-Method: DELETE 
Origin: XXX 
Connection: keep-alive 

とサーバはで応答::Firefoxは、次のプリフライトを送るあなたが見ることができるように

HTTP/1.1 200 OK 
Content-Length: 0 
Strict-Transport-Security: max-age=31536000; includeSubDomains 
Access-Control-Allow-Origin: XXX 
Access-Control-Allow-Method: POST, GET, DELETE, OPTIONS 

、DELETEアクセス制御 - 許可 - メソッドのヘッダです。

DELETE /node-configuration?sessionId=cee013ce-53e6-11e6-8929-7efd7b6db237&address=127.0.0.1&port=8043 
Accept: application/json, text/plain, */* 
Accept-Encoding: gzip, deflate, br 
Accept-Language: en-US,en;q=0.5 
Connection: keep-alive 
Host: 127.0.0.1:8032 
Origin: XXX 
Referer: XXX 
User-Agent: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:47.0) Gecko/20100101 Firefox/47.0 

Firefoxのブロック、それを::私は要求送信するときしかし、CORSでは見られない方法「アクセス制御 - 許可 - メソッド」

を私は何かが足りないのですか?

答えて

1

ヘッダーはAccess-Control-Allow-Methodsと呼ばれ、応答ヘッダーの末尾にはsがありませんでした。

+0

あなたは絶対に正しいです。私はタイプミスのこれらの種類が嫌い:) – krojew

関連する問題